Factors to consider when choosing a digital camera
When shopping for a digital camera, there are several important factors that you should consider to ensure you get the best value for your money. These factors will help you find a camera that meets your specific needs and preferences.
1. Megapixels: One of the most important factors to consider is the number of megapixels a camera has. Megapixels determine the resolution of the images you can capture. Higher megapixel cameras allow for larger prints and better quality images.
2. Optical zoom: Another important factor to consider is the optical zoom capability of the camera. Optical zoom allows you to bring distant subjects closer, without compromising image quality. Look for cameras with higher optical zoom levels for more versatility in capturing different types of shots.
- 3. ISO sensitivity: ISO sensitivity determines how well a camera can capture images in low light conditions. Cameras with higher ISO sensitivity produce less noise and better image quality in dimly lit environments.
- 4. Image stabilization: Image stabilization is important for reducing blur caused by camera shake. Look for cameras with built-in image stabilization to ensure sharp and clear images, especially when shooting in low light or with longer zoom levels.
- 5. Shooting modes and features: Consider the shooting modes and features that a camera offers. Look for features like manual mode, scene modes, and creative filters, which can enhance your photography and allow for more creative control over your images.
- 6. Battery life: Pay attention to the battery life of the camera. Cameras with longer battery life are more convenient, especially when traveling or shooting for extended periods of time. Consider whether the camera uses AA batteries or a rechargeable battery and check the estimated battery life provided by the manufacturer.
- 7. Connectivity options: Lastly, consider the connectivity options of the camera. Look for cameras that offer Wi-Fi or Bluetooth connectivity, which allow for easy transfer of images to your smartphone or computer, as well as remote control capabilities.
By considering these factors, you can make an informed decision when choosing a digital camera that suits your needs and provides the best value for your budget.
Top features to consider when choosing a digital camera under $300
When shopping for a digital camera under $300, it’s important to find the best value for the price. Here are some key features to consider before making a purchase:
- Image quality: Look for a camera that offers high resolution and sharp image quality. Check the megapixel count and sensor size to ensure that you can capture clear and detailed photos.
- Zoom range: Consider the camera’s zoom capabilities. Look for optical zoom, as it produces better image quality compared to digital zoom. A camera with a wide zoom range will allow you to capture a variety of shots, from wide-angle landscapes to close-up portraits.
- Low-light performance: Pay attention to the camera’s low-light performance. Look for features like a wide aperture lens and high ISO range, as they will help you capture clear and well-exposed photos in low-light situations without using a flash.
- Video recording: If you’re interested in recording videos, make sure the camera offers Full HD or 4K video recording capabilities. Look for features like image stabilization and manual controls to enhance your video recording experience.
- Size and weight: Consider the camera’s size and weight, especially if you plan to carry it around frequently. Look for a compact and lightweight camera that is easy to handle and transport, without compromising on performance or features.
By considering these features, you can find a digital camera under $300 that offers great value for the price and meets your specific photography needs and preferences.
Comparison of the Best Digital Cameras Under $300
When it comes to finding a digital camera that offers excellent value for the price, there are several options available in the market. In this comparison, I will outline some of the best digital cameras that can be purchased for under $300. These cameras provide a great combination of features, image quality, and affordability.
1. Canon PowerShot SX540 HS: This digital camera stands out with its impressive 50x optical zoom, allowing you to capture detailed shots from a distance. It also features a 20.3 megapixel sensor, 1080p Full HD video recording, and built-in Wi-Fi for easy sharing. The Canon PowerShot SX540 HS is an excellent choice for those looking for a versatile camera that can capture both close-up and far-away subjects.
2. Nikon COOLPIX B500: The Nikon COOLPIX B500 offers a 16 megapixel sensor and 40x optical zoom, providing sharp and vibrant images. This camera is known for its user-friendly interface, making it a great option for beginners. It also features built-in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ity, allowing you to transfer photos wirelessly and control the camera remotely through your smartphone or tablet.
- 3. Sony DSC-HX80: With an impressive 30x optical zoom and a compact design, the Sony DSC-HX80 is perfect for those who love to travel. It features a 18.2 megapixel sensor and a retractable OLED viewfinder, making it easy to compose your shots even in bright sunlight. The camera also offers 1080p Full HD video recording and Wi-Fi connectivity, making it convenient to share your photos and videos on the go.
- 4. Panasonic Lumix DMC-ZS50: The Panasonic Lumix DMC-ZS50 is a compact camera with a 12.1 megapixel sensor and a 30x optical zoom. It offers advanced features such as manual control options and built-in electronic viewfinder, making it suitable for photography enthusiasts. Additionally, this camera has 4K Ultra HD video recording capabilities and built-in Wi-Fi for easy sharing.
